Crew Takes the Helm - 2004

Thursday evening, July 22nd, crew members moved to the back of the boat and became the skipper. It was a fun evening with a great wind, close competition and terrific work by the Race Committee.


The Skippers: Ken Knight, Lisa Winters, Susanna Tellschow, Bob Brook and Tom Rasmussen

Susanna Tellschow and Lisa Winters had the most competitive race, with less than a boat length separating the end result.

Four races were sailed, each a windward-leeward course of four legs. Race One results:
1 - Ken Knight, skipper with crew Mike Moody and Lisa Winters.
2 - Susanna Tellschow, skipper with crew Pat Dolan and Terry Kleiman.
3 - Bob Brook, skipper with crew Tom Rasmussen and Larry Koster.

Race Two results:
1 - Susanna Tellschow, skipper with crew Pat Dolan and Terry Kleiman.
2 - Tom Rasmussen, skipper with crew Bob Brook and Larry Koster.
3 - Lisa Winters, skipper with crew Mike Moody and Ken Knight.

Race three results:
1 - Ken Knight, skipper with crew Mike Moody and Lisa Winters.
2 - Susanna Tellschow, skipper with crew Pat Dolan and Terry Kleiman.
3 - Bob Brook, skipper with crew Tom Rasmussen and Larry Koster.

Race four results:
1 - Susanna Tellschow, skipper with crew Pat Dolan and Terry Kleiman.
2 - Lisa Winters, skipper with crew Mike Moody and Ken Knight.
3 - Tom Rasmussen, skipper with crew Bob Brook and Larry Koster.


The Race Committee of Neil Harrison, John LeFevre and Michelle LeFevre did an outstanding job - even resolving a protest situation on the water by settling an overlap question.
